Abstract

A simple and rapid procedure has been developed for the determination of serum cholesterol by the Vickers M-300 Automated Biochemical Analysis System. This method is based on the purple colour formed with the o-phthalaldehyde reagent1,2. To reduce the viscosity, we have attempted to develop an intense colour in the cholesterol reaction using a small and then diluting at a later stage. This method has shown low interference by bilirubin and a high correlation between the M-300, D-300, and other ordinary manual methods.
